If your ice maker is not making ice, start with temperature and water supply. The freezer must be cold enough, the ice maker must be turned on, the water valve must be open, the water filter must not be clogged, the ice bin must be seated correctly, and the refrigerator must have enough time after installation or filter replacement to restart ice production. The FDA recommends keeping the freezer at 0 degrees F and the refrigerator at 40 degrees F or below for food safety, and many refrigerator ice makers need freezer temperatures around 0 degrees F or colder to produce ice reliably.
Homeowners can safely check the ice maker switch or control setting, freezer temperature, door closure, water filter age, visible water line kinks, ice bin position, and whether the dispenser has water. Stop troubleshooting and schedule refrigerator repair if the freezer is not cold, the ice maker test fails, the fill tube is frozen repeatedly, the inlet valve hums but does not fill, the refrigerator leaks, the ice maker has visible damage, or the same no-ice problem returns after basic checks.
Ice maker makes no ice at all Likely cause: Ice maker turned off, freezer too warm, water supply off, clogged filter, failed inlet valve, frozen fill tube, or ice maker module failure. Homeowner action: Confirm the ice maker is on, check freezer temperature, verify water supply, and allow enough restart time.
Ice maker makes a little ice but not enough Likely cause: Door openings, warm freezer, heavy ice use, filter restriction, low water pressure, or partially blocked fill path. Homeowner action: Lower freezer temperature if needed, reduce door openings, replace an old filter, and wait 24 hours to evaluate production.
Ice cubes are small or hollow Likely cause: Poor water flow, clogged filter, low household water pressure, kinked water line, or fill valve issue. Homeowner action: Replace the filter if due, inspect the visible water line, and confirm the supply valve is fully open.
Ice tastes bad or looks cloudy Likely cause: Old filter, stagnant ice, mineral-heavy water, dirty bin, or food odors in the freezer. Homeowner action: Replace the filter, discard old ice, clean the bin, and store foods covered.
Ice maker cycles but does not fill with water Likely cause: Water valve, filter, frozen fill tube, low pressure, or control issue. Homeowner action: Check the supply valve and filter. Call for service if the test cycle runs but no water enters.
Ice bucket is frozen together or stuck Likely cause: Frost, air leak, door seal issue, dispenser flap leak, defrost problem, or partial melting and refreezing. Homeowner action: Do not force the bin. Gently thaw if accessible and schedule service if it repeats.
Water leaks near the refrigerator Likely cause: Loose water connection, cracked line, inlet valve leak, overflowing ice maker, clogged drain, or defrost issue. Homeowner action: Shut off the water supply if accessible and call for repair.
Easy homeowner checks: Ice maker on/off setting, freezer temperature display, water filter age, ice bin position, door closure, control lock, and whether the refrigerator water dispenser works.
Moderate homeowner checks: Replacing the refrigerator water filter, checking the visible water line behind the refrigerator, confirming the household supply valve is open, cleaning the ice bin, and running a manufacturer-approved ice maker test cycle.
Professional diagnosis recommended: Water inlet valve testing, frozen fill tube diagnosis, ice maker module replacement, door dispenser flap repair, control board diagnosis, evaporator fan or cooling diagnosis, sealed-system cooling issues, and repeated ice bucket freezing.
Do not DIY: Bypassing door switches, forcing frozen ice buckets, using sharp tools to chip ice from the ice maker, applying heat guns inside plastic compartments, pulling built-in refrigerators out alone, or testing live water-valve voltage without training.
